### Migration Step 4: Reconfigure the CSV Import Wizard

Before support agents resume customer imports on the new Quillhaven platform, the import wizard must be pointed at the migrated schema. Do not reuse settings from the old Bramleigh instance — column mappings, delimiter handling, and row limits all changed in this release. Verify that each customer's saved templates were carried over, and run one dry import per tenant before enabling live mode. Once the dry run passes, apply the settings shown below.

config for kajeg-kahog:
WENIX_LOG_LEVEL=debug
WENIX_METRICS_HOST=metrics.wenix.qirvansys.corp
WENIX_POOL_SIZE=4

Subject: DR Drill — Snapshot Test Coverage for Ledgerline UI

Hi,

As part of Thursday's disaster-recovery drill, we'll rebuild the Ledgerline component library from cold storage and re-run the full snapshot test suite. Expect roughly 1,400 snapshots across the button, modal, and chart packages. Any diffs beyond the approved baseline get flagged for your review. The restore job requires unlocking the drill archive; use the phrase noted below to proceed.

recovery phrase for yajof-bagap: oliwyn-ulaael

Handover — Ostrin to Vey. Heads of department, note the change. Training budget for next year: draft envelope set, 4% up, frozen pending final board sign-off. Priorities: Darnell certification renewals, the Kelwick leadership track, nothing else new. Vey owns allocations from next week. Outstanding: two departmental bids unresolved, one vendor contract lapsing. Context on where this fits strategically is set out below.

confidential, yahop-kajef: The pricing group signed off on a budget of $396.5 million for Project Zormir.

# Flaglight Rollouts — Approvals

Quick version for on-call: any rollout touching more than 5% of traffic needs an approval in Flaglight before the ramp continues. Kill switches don't need approval — just flip them and note it in the incident channel. Scheduled ramps pause automatically if error budget burns hot. If you're stuck at 2 a.m. with a pending approval, there's one person authorized to override, and that's the approver below.

account owner for tagep-bafof: Norael Gilax Juleth